Repro or NOS dipstick for 427 Tall Deck?

Is there any source for a OE dipstick and tube for a 427 Tall deck with the larger oil pan??? Thought it would be an easy find with how many of those were produced for large and medium duty trucks, but no avail??? Id even do a nice used one if someone has one.... Just finishing up a 489 that I built in front of my large engines class last spring (yeah and I just got it done ), and since the block came in allready disassembled, I need a dipstick n tube to finish....any ideas?

Re: Repro or NOS dipstick for 427 Tall Deck?

i have made some with brake line and flare a fuel line style push connect end on it for the oring to seat up against and then cut to length needed . and if you know how much oil goes in the engine then test and trim as needed to get the stick to read correctly .

Re: Repro or NOS dipstick for 427 Tall Deck?

Just find a tube that fits and make a new dipstick. We do this on all the race engines. Fill it with the correct amount of oil for the pan you have and then trim and mark as needed. You won't find an off the shelf set that will give you what you need.
